Local Buy

All councils strive to support their local businesses, but council procurement is costly, takes time, needs to manage fraud and corruption risks, and must also comply with Queensland Audit Office standards.

Local Buy helps council procurement meet legislative, reputation and compliance needs, simplifying the process by connecting councils to pre-qualified local Queensland suppliers, big and small. This saves time and money and reduces councils’ need to tender, advertise and prepare contracts.

Councils were asking for help with procurement, which is why the LGAQ created Local Buy in 2001. Access to Local Buy is a valuable component of LGAQ membership. The profits from Local Buy are returned each year to the LGAQ and invested to help keep council membership fees low.

 

 

Queensland Treasury Corporation

Queensland Treasury Corporation (QTC) is the Queensland Government's central financing authority, with responsibilities to provide debt funding and financial and risk management advice that supports the Queensland public sector.

Local Governments are critical to Queensland. QTC are committed to supporting Local Governments manage their financial risk management needs. QTC provides a range of services to the 23 LGA’s that make up the Western Queensland Alliance of Councils, including infrastructure financing, surplus cash management, financial advisory services, and education and training.

Local Government Mutual Services

No one knows Queensland council risks like Queensland councils. LGMS not only provides coverage tailored to council needs, but also provides year-round support, education, training and assessments of councils across the state to ensure that any insurable risks are well-managed.

Councils were asking for less volatility and more certainty in pricing in their cover of people, assets and public liability – which is why LGMS was created by the LGAQ in 1994. Its collective buying power ensures cover of a standard and value that individual councils could not find in the commercial insurance market.

Access to LGMS is a valuable component of LGAQ membership. The mutual schemes are owned by councils, with any profits returned to members or invested in initiatives to benefit local government.
